FS CMa stars

Updated: December 2011


The FS CMa are stars of spectral type B[e] presenting a strong infrared excess. We suspect them binaries with cooler companion.

Observations at low-resolution and high-resolution, in the visible or the near infrared of these objects are strongly encouraged Anatoly Miroshnichenko. The Halpha line is important. A frequency of at least one spectra per month is wished for every targets. The profile of the lines, radial velocity, equivalent width, presence of metallic lines, shape of the continuum are studied and subject to variations. It is a long-term survey on a new subject that all the targets of which were not all identified yet.
